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en East Park
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en East Park?
Actualmente hay 21 Apartamentos de Alquiler en East Park, FL con precios que van desde $1,339 hasta $4,480. También hay 21 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en East Park que van desde $1,795 hasta $8,500.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en East Park?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en East Park oscilan entre $1,795 hasta $8,500 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$4,314.
